The ideal candidate will have experience of working (ideally in a supervisory role) in a waste site and be keen to implement change and try new ways of working.
Knowledge of disposal/recycling routes is also key as we look to maximise our recycling potential within Thanet.
The successful applicant will also need to be able to work alongside the other departments to ensure that the residents of Thanet are given the best service possible.

Main Tasks and Accountabilities:
- Be the named Certificate of Technical Competence (CoTC) holder for the Manston Road Depot.
- Line manage the team responsible for the running of the depot.
- Ensure that the depot operates at the highest levels of Health and Safety and regulatory standards.
- Be responsible for any other buildings that fall under the Cleansing Team - such as public toilets.
- Work with counterparts at Kent County Council to ensure the efficient disposal of the waste we collect and ensure that we maximise on recycling.
- Be the point of contact for the Environment Agency and Health and Safety Executive and any other regulatory bodies.
- Be the onsite lead for the development of the Manston Road Depot site.
- Be the main point of contact for any visitors/contractors that visit the site and maintain and develop relevant processes for this.
- Be a figurehead for an inclusive, positive and respectful culture throughout the department.
- Strive to identify areas of improvement and implement changes to achieve them.
- Be available, if and when needed to cover the roles of other members of the Waste Management Team.
- Lead on relevant projects and report writing as required.
- When appropriate attend public and internal meetings including the corporate management team to present information/ideas specific to your area of responsibility.
- Work in conjunction with other TDC departments/officers to ensure best practice and service delivery across the authority.
- Represent the Council in meetings with members of the public and or elected officials.
- Be a figurehead for a culture of Health and Safety throughout the organisation.
